Keats Ross is Dakota Slim (formerly Anonym) - a musical adventure through experimentation in electro-folk, pop, and rock stylings. The live show is sometime backed by an evolving cast of guest musicians but mainly executed with drum processors on a laptop, guitars, musical saw, keyboards, and odd things such as modified vocoder masks and/or atari theremins. Live consists of full acoustic sets, electro sets, and a broad range of genre stylings: 60's guitar pop, beat noir, and a dose of modern hip hop.
